Acronym for "All Killer, No Filler"—describing content, music, or experiences that are consistently excellent from start to finish without any boring or weak moments. It's the gold standard for albums, playlists, or projects where you don't need to skip a single track. Essentially the opposite of that album where you only like two songs.
East Coast slang that's short for 'dead ass serious,' used to emphasize that you're being completely honest or to express strong agreement. Born in New York street culture, it migrated across the country and internet like a linguistic virus, often paired with 'B' or 'son' for maximum authenticity. If you're not from the tri-state area and using it, prepare to be judged accordingly.

Magic: The Gathering (MTG), Hearthstone, and otherCCGplayers use topdeck to refer to a player drawing a card from their deck. Most often, players use topdeck when they hope to draw (or have just drawn) a specific card from their deck.

When you agree with something someone did or said, you can simply say "word." People may use it in person, online, and in messages to say, "I agree," or "gotcha" (especially when emphasizing something).
Infla-dating is when you go on cheaper dates because of the rising costs due to inflation. The term was coined in 2022 as a reaction to worldwide inflation that made dating an expensive endeavor.

An air ball in basketball is a missed shot that doesn't hit the rim or the backboard, only the air. It is considered a great embarrassment to shoot an air ball and often prompts "Air ball!" chants from opposing fans after the shot and whenever the player that shot the air ball touches the ball again.
Something that is legit is authentic and/or awesome. You may encounter this shortened form of "legitimate" in text, chat, social media, or forum messages when someone is endorsing a person, place, or item.
